DescriptionI do love an X-Men title page, especially one from X-Men proper. As much as the Blue Team, adjectiveless X-Men were all the rage in the early 90's, I cut my teeth on the Gold Team with Uncanny.Cool page with a recognisable Manhattan backdrop and a quintessential X-Men storyline with the Morlocks front and center. Whilst Jean Grey, Bishop and Colossus observe the chaos from above. Early Tom Raney art putting his own spin on some disfigured Morlocks. Rurik Tyler doing the layouts, and Joe Rubinstein on inks adding some cool weather scratch effects. Social/Sharing |
